柯林斯词典

  1. ADJ-GRADED 令人担心的;令人不舒服的
    If you describe something as unnerving, you mean that it makes you feel worried or uncomfortable.
    1. It is very unnerving to find out that someone you see every day is carrying a potentially deadly virus.
      发现朝夕相处的人竟携带着一种可能致命的病毒是一件令人很不安的事情。
    2. ...her unnerving habit of continuously touching people she was speaking to.
      她与人说话时老是碰触对方的恼人习惯
